Let us know what is wrong with this preview of the Training Circular TC 3-22,249 (FM 3-22.68) Light Machine Gun M249 Series May 2017 ...May 13, 2016 · US Army Publishes Updated TC 3-22.9, Rifle and Carbine. This morning, the US Army published the highly anticipated revision to FM 3-22.9 last updated in 2008. ( Click on cover to download .pdf from US Army server) The Introduction explains the Training Circular’s organization. This manual is comprised of nine chapters and five appendices, and ... See all details.We would like to show you a description here but the site won’t allow us.The Army has released Training Circular 3-22.35, Pistol which uses a similar format to TC 3-22.9, Rifle and Carbine, released one year ago. Although it focuses on the current issue M9, because it is so focused on employment considerations, it will be easy to update once the M17 is fielded. Significant in this new employment strategy was the introduction of the shot process and the functional elements of the shot process. 13. The shot process outlines an individual engagement sequence that all firers — regardless of the weapon employed — must consider during an engagement.Training Circular (TC) 3-22.9 provides Soldiers with the critical information for their rifle or carbine and how it functions, its capabilities, the capabilities of the optics and ammunition, and the application of the functional elements of the shot process.
